Basic use of pure components
// Component update mechanism :
// As long as the parent component is rendered again , All component subtrees , Will also be updated
// Performance optimization
// 1. Mitigate state
// 2. Avoid unnecessary re-rendering ( Performance optimization )
// shouldComponentUpdate(nextProps, nextState) { .... }
// Hook function returns 1 Boolean values , true To update false Do not update
// Manual implementation is certainly possible , But it's too much trouble
// 3. The actual official website provides 1 Pure components , The interior has already helped you realize it shouldComponentUpdate Logic of
// Will help you carry out props And state Comparison of , Decide whether to update
// Common component : class App extends React.Component
// Pure component : class App extends React.PureComponent Will be better than ordinary components , More 1 The process of comparing data
// For example : 1 Components to render , The performance loss is very large , Consider pure components at this point , Avoid dropping 1 Some meaningless updates
// Not all the scenes , Use pure components , Normal components should be used
import React from 'react'
import ReactDOM from 'react-dom'
class App extends React.PureComponent {
state = {
nameList: [' Shuai Peng ', ' Lyu3 bu4 ', ' Zhang Fei '],
currentName: '',
}
render() {
console.log('App-render')
return (
<div>
<h1> I am App Component </h1>
<h3> Results : {this.state.currentName}</h3>
<button onClick={this.handleClick.bind(this)}> Roll call </button>
</div>
)
}
handleClick() {
const randomIndex = parseInt(Math.random() * this.state.nameList.length)
const currentName = this.state.nameList[randomIndex]
this.setState({
currentName,
})
console.log(currentName)
}
// Demand : If state Value of , There has been no change , In fact, there is no need to update , Avoid 1 Some unnecessary updates
// shouldComponentUpdate(nextProps, nextState) {
// if (this.state.currentName === nextState.currentName) {
// return false
// } else {
// return true
// }
// }
}
ReactDOM.render(<App></App>, document.getElementById('root'))
Points for Attention in Pure Component Use
// 4. Points for Attention in the Use of Pure Components ( If a pure component has child components , Subcomponents should also be pure components (1 All families are pure ))
// (1) Shallow contrast is carried out inside pure components , There is nothing wrong with the value type , Complex types compare addresses only
// (2) Use pure components , When updating data , There is no problem with simple types , Complex types have been updated , The address needs to be modified ( New object / New Array )

HashRouter and BrowserRouter
import React from 'react'
import ReactDOM from 'react-dom'
import { HashRouter as Router, Link, Route } from 'react-router-dom'
// Router Component , There are two kinds HashRouter, BrowserRouter
// 1. HashRouter The underlying implementation is based on : Address bar hash Value , Based on anchor jump
// 2. BrowserRouter The underlying implementation is based on : h5 Adj. history API, There is no address bar #
// ( If you want to use the development time , No problem , But it's online , Background configuration is required )

Link component and NavLink component
import React from 'react'
import ReactDOM from 'react-dom'
import { HashRouter as Router, NavLink, Route } from 'react-router-dom'
import './index.css'
// Link Component And NavLink Component
// 1. Link Component , Render into a Link , Used for routing jumps , Pass to Configuration path
// Default Link, There will be no highlighted class name identification
// 2. NavLink Component , Render into a Link , Used for routing jumps , Pass to Configuration path
// (1) NavLink, When the path matches, , There will be a highlighted class name active
// (2) It can be passed through activeClassName, Configure highlighted class names
// (3) It can be passed through activeStyle, Directly configure and change labels , Highlighted style
// (4) Fuzzy matching is carried out to="/home" Can be matched /home /home/aa
// Exact matching , Requires configuration exact Attribute , to="/home", Match only /home, Will only be in /home Time highlight

Route and Switch components
import React from 'react'
import ReactDOM from 'react-dom'
import { HashRouter as Router, NavLink, Route, Switch } from 'react-router-dom'
import './index.css'
// Route Component
// Action : You can configure routing rules , It is also the exit of the route , As long as the paths match , Then the configured component , It will be displayed here
// <Route path="/login" component={Login}></Route>
// 1. Each Route Between , Are independent of each other ( Including configuring multiple identical paths , Show different components , It is also possible )
// 2. Route Configured path , It is also a fuzzy matching , It can be passed through exact Make an exact match
// 3. If you do not configure a path , Then the configured component , Will be displayed by default
// Will cooperate Switch Component , Can be accomplished 404 Configuration of the page
// Switch Component : You can put multiple Route Component package , You can make the first 1 Matching Route Component display , Follow-up regardless

Routing parameter transfer
import React from 'react'
import ReactDOM from 'react-dom'
import { HashRouter as Router, Route, Link } from 'react-router-dom'
import './index.css'
// If you want to get the parameter information of dynamic routing, , Need to pass props Get ,
// Route Will route related information , Correlation method , Will pass props Components passed to you
// const Product = (props) => <div> I am product Component </div>
class Product extends React.Component {
render() {
// this.props Parameter
// (1) history What is stored in it is the method of jumping routing
// (2) location What is stored in it is the current routing address
// (3) match The dynamic routing parameters are stored in it
console.log(this.props)
console.log(this.props.match.params.id)
return (
<div>
<h3> I am product Component - {this.props.match.params.id}</h3>
<button onClick={this.handleClick.bind(this)}> Back to the Home Page </button>
</div>
)
}
handleClick() {
// console.log(this.props.history)
// this.props.history.go(-1)
this.props.history.push('/home')
}
}
